Several organisms Have got a ribonucleoprotein enzyme named telomerase, which carries out the undertaking of including repetitive nucleotide sequences into the finishes from the DNA. Telomerase "replenishes" the telomere "cap" and needs no ATP.[fifteen] In the majority of multicellular eukaryotic organisms, telomerase is active only in germ cells, some types of stem cells for example embryonic stem cells, and specific white blood cells. Telomerase is often reactivated and telomeres reset again to an embryonic point out by somatic cell nuclear transfer.
